> When I drag a JSF HTML Palette, an Attribute dialog opens. In this dialog, I'm not able to enter multibyte characters (i.e. Japanese) value field.
> The current workaround is to leave it blank and create an HTML tag, and enter a Japanese text in the HTML tag but having a attribute dialog box open each time which I'm not able to use is really bothersome.
